Rachel DeRouen

Born: None


Placeholder

Maybe Shower

as Wendy
Released: 2018-03-24

Ash, Shannon, and Wendy are all late. You know... LATE. As their collective anxiety grows, they...

Movie page

Three Headed Beast

as Morgana
Released: 2022-06-13

A long term couple on the verge of closing their open relationship find themselves in uncharted...

Movie page

Underneath

as uncredited
Released: 2023-09-10

When things gets too scary, Lucy hides under a blanket, which is why Larry gets such a kick out...

Movie page

Critic

as uncredited
Released: 2024-03-02

After savaging a reclusive Director’s new film, a disenchanted Film Critic is surprised to find...

Movie page

Beyond the Night

as uncredited
Released: 2016-09-09

Chloe (Rachel DeRouen) and Ryan (Zack Scott) arrive late to their engagement party due to the...

Movie page